CAMBRIDGE PRIMARY (5-11 Years)
Cambridge International Primary Programme, is an enquiry-based process in learning. The core subjects are emphasised and the curriculum is enriched with a trans-disciplinary process that prepares young students to be self-confident and respectful of other cultures. Cambridge Primary offers a flexible curriculum with integrated assessment for 5 – 11 year olds.

Cambridge Primary sets clear learning objectives in English, Mathematics and Science skills for each year of primary education. It focuses on students’ development in each year and provides a natural progression throughout the years of primary education, providing international benchmark for schools. It is also excellent preparation stage for the next step of a Cambridge international education, Cambridge Secondary 1 for students aged 11-14.
